UPDATE: Pro Football Talk is reporting the deal is for one year and $3 million with $1.75 million guaranteed.

Adam Schefter reported a few weeks ago that the Eagles and free agent linebacker Stephen Tulloch were in “heavy negotiations.” Jim Schwartz talked about the possibility of re-uniting with his former player, but said ultimately the decision to sign him wasn’t his.
With the season-ending injury to backup middle linebacker Joe Walker, the Eagles may have felt it necessary to speed up the process to eventually sign the former Detroit Lion. According to Adam Schefter, the Eagles are expected to sign Tulloch.
FOX 2 Detroit Morning News reporter out of Detroit, Ryan Ermanni, first reported the signing last night.
How credible is Ermanni? Well, we don’t really know. In his Twitter bio, it says he worked in the sports department for 13 years before moving to the news side. I’m guessing he’d have to have some pretty good sources on this. But Schefter’s word is bond.
Tulloch would bring some depth to the defense, and it’ll be interesting to see just how much Schwartz uses him.
